PM Modi chairs high-level meeting on Ukraine situation
PM Modi chairs high-level meeting on Ukraine situation

New Delhi,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Monday evening chaired a high-level meeting to review the progress of the evacuation of Indians stranded in Ukraine under 'Operation Ganga', officials said here.

It was the third review meeting held in the last 24 hours on the situation in Ukraine.
